DVCS

DVCS,即分布版本控制系统,是广泛应用于软件开发中的版本控制系统。这一版本控制系统与传统的集中式版本控制系统(CVC)形成鲜明对比,他坚持以分散的方式存储历史更改和跟踪分支,同时允许成员间拷贝完整的版本历史。

DVCS的出现对软件开发产生了巨大的影响力,帮助公司和团队更快更高效的进行软件协作开发,还能减少版本控制时的开发者之间的冲突。它的基本概念包括:

1.抽象历史:源代码的每个版本代表着一种完整的抽象历史(例如,哪个开发者在什么时间做了什么);

2.版本拷贝:开发者之间不仅仅可以把代码分享工作,也可以把它们的拷贝做版本控制;

3.离线工作:使用DVCS,开发者能够脱机独立完成自己的任务,而不必依赖于主服务器;

4.撤销变更:使用DVCS,开发者可以撤销任何变更,而不必担心任何数据丢失;

5.合并变更:DVCS的分布式开发模式支持多人拥有多版本的同一份历史记录;

6.跨国应用:DVCS允许开发者从不同的地方进行代码管理,它可以支持多地storages和multiple users。

总之,使用DVCS能有效改进团队间的协作状态,减少操作复杂度,方便进行版本控制,及时跟踪版本更新情况。同时,DVCS的本地版本容纳能力也大大提高了协作性能。这样,它不仅减少了团队之间的冲突,还能让团队能够在多个不同的项目上平稳的协作。

与“DVCS”相关热搜词DVCS服务器分布式源代码

  • DVCS是什么

    分布式版本控制系统(DVCS)用于在软件开发过程中,解决多人协作的问题,DVCS是一个版本控制系统,用来合并和管理多人对同一个项目的开发和修改。
    2020年09月 00
  • NAS如何进行文件版本控制和生命周期管理

    NAS通过使用快照、增量备份和版本控制软件等功能,实现了文件版本控制。同时,通过存储层次、数据迁移和存储策略等方法,NAS还可以进行文件生命周期管理。这些功能帮助用户跟踪文件的更改、恢复到先前的版本,并根据文件的重要性和访问频率自动管理存储和访问策略。
    2023年07月 00
  • windows系统还原是什么

    系统还原的目的是在不需要重新安装操作系统,也不会破坏数据文件的前提下使系统回到工作状态。系统还原在Windows Me就加入了此功能,并且一直在WindowsMe以上的操作系统中使用。
    2020年11月 00
  • 版本控制系统是什么

    版本控制系统(VCS)是一种记录一个或若干文件内容变化,以便将来查阅特定版本修订情况的系统。版本控制系统不仅可以应用于软件源代码的文本文件,而且可以对任何类型的文件进行版本控制。用的比较多的如svn,git等。
    2020年09月 00
  • QA 台式电脑是什么

    台式电脑是什么

    台式机是一种独立相分离的计算机,台式电脑的优点就是耐用,以及价格实惠,和笔记本相比,相同价格前提下配置较好,散热性较好,配件若损坏更换价格相对便宜
    2020年06月 00
  • QA 普锐斯是什么

    普锐斯是什么

    普锐斯的核心是TOYOTA第二代油电混合动力系统THSII。它进化了混合能源管理控制系统,提高了燃油效率,再加上制动能源再生系统的进步,与第一代PRIUS普锐斯相比,实现了更高的燃油效率。
    2020年06月 00
  • QA hdmi

    hdmi cec是什么

    CEC是消费类电子控制。CEC功能,CEC功能为用户带来许多方便,它允许终端用户使用一个遥控器控制多个支持CEC 的HD设备,从而无需使用多个遥控器来控制电子设备,如:电视机(TV)、机顶盒和便携式HD设备。
    2020年06月 00
  • QA winpcap是什么

    winpcap是什么

    winpcap是windows平台下一个免费,公共的网络访问系统。开发winpcap这个项目的目的在于为win32应用程序提供访问网络底层的能力。它用于windows系统下的直接的网络编程。
    2020年05月 00
  • QA 熊猫烧香是什么

    熊猫烧香是什么

    熊猫烧香是一款拥有自动传播、自动感染硬盘能力和强大的破坏能力的电脑病毒,熊猫烧香跟灰鸽子不同,不但能感染系统中exe,com,pif,src,html,asp等文件,还能中止大量的反病毒软件进程并且会删除扩展名为gho的文件。
    2020年05月 00
  • QA 编码方式是什么

    编码方式是什么

    编码方式就是指通过特定的压缩技术,将某个视频格式的文件转换成另一种视频格式文件的方式。视频流传输中最为重要的编解码标准有国际电联的H.261、H.263,运动静止图像专家组的M-JPEG和国际标准化组织运动图像专家组的MPEG系列标准。
    2020年04月 00
  • QA APU是什么

    APU是什么

    APU中文名字叫加速处理器,是AMD“融聚未来”理念的产品,它第一次将中央处理器和独显核心做在一个晶片上,它同时具有高性能处理器和最新独立显卡的处理性能,支持DX11游戏和最新应用的“加速运算”,大幅提升了电脑运行效率。
    2020年04月 00
  • QA Graphics card 显卡

    集成显卡是什么

    集成显卡(简称集显)是一种特殊的显卡。集成的显卡一般不带有显存,而是使用系统的一部分主内存作为显存,具体的数量一般是系统根据需要自动动态调整的。
    2020年04月 00